Mrs. Shahan's class had a little fun with Halloween science making "Witches Brew". Students tried mixing different kitchen ingredients with "Troll Saliva"(vinegar) to see if their brew would bubble. We found out that "Crushed Dragon's Teeth" (baking soda) causes a bubbling reaction.

Wood County Schools has made a change regarding the caller ID number for all mass calls and texts in which we want you to be aware. Previously, all mass calls made from Wood County Schools, used for emergencies or other important information, whether from the central office or from any individual school, used the number (304) 420-9520 for the caller ID. Starting today, all school mass calls will show a caller ID number that is the same as the school's main telephone number. District calls will continue to show a caller ID of (304) 420-9520. The caller ID number for any individual school may be verified by visiting the school's webpage and finding the phone number in the footer of the page.
